Oversees Twin Falls CHEMS team
As a Community Health EMS Supervisor in Twin Falls, Idaho, you can expect a dynamic role leading a team dedicated to enhancing community health alongside EMS operations. Your responsibilities include overseeing patient care initiatives, collaborating with healthcare providers, and implementing innovative strategies to improve operational effectiveness and clinical services. This is a chance to make a real impact on public health while working in a supportive and progressive environment.
Qualifications:
Education: High School Diploma or equivalent
Experience: 3 years relevant experience
Licenses/Certifications: EMT-P from state of practice
American Heart Association (AHA) BLS Provider certification
Valid driver's license
